FX51 VFA is a 2001 Ktm 640 LC4-E in Black with a 625c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85.7%.
Across all 2001 Ktm 640 LC4-E models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.8% with a typical mileage of 7,996 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Ktm 640 LC4-E fails its MOT is reflector on motorcycle missing, accounting for 144 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FX51 VFA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ktm 640 LC4-E typ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 25 years old, this Ktm 640 LC4-E is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
